Rent & eviction protection

Is 1367-1369 16Th Ave rent-controlled?

San Francisco's Rent Ordinance caps rent increases and provides eviction protection for most residential units built before 1979 with 2+ units. Here's how this building scores.

Built before 1979
Built 1924
2 or more units
2 units
Property type
Multi-Family Residential
Zoning
RM1
Likely rent-controlled. Building age and unit count suggest this property falls under San Francisco's Rent Ordinance.

Based on SF Assessor records. Not legal advice — confirm with the SF Rent Board.

Augrented Insights
Initial analysis

The Josephine Xia Zhao Trust property at 1367-1369 16th Avenue is a three-story, two-unit multi-family residential building located in San Francisco's Inner Sunset neighborhood, built in 1924. The building has undergone several significant renovations and improvements over the past 15 years. Recent work completed in July 2023 addressed compliance requirements from physical inspection report #CC-8557, with corresponding electrical, plumbing, and building permits totaling approximately $5,000. In 2022, the property underwent front window replacements costing $20,000. Major renovations were performed in 2016, including the addition of two bedrooms and a bathroom to unit 1369 at the ground floor, plus the installation of a spiral staircase for improved floor connection, with a valuation of $70,000. Earlier improvements included substantial electrical upgrades in 2017, bathroom remodels, and a kitchen renovation in 2008.

The property has an active building complaint filed in September 2024 regarding an allegedly illegal basement unit with multiple occupants and unauthorized electrical work, which is currently under Housing Inspection Services review. Historical permits show attention to structural maintenance, including repairs to wall framing and porch work in 1988, though this permit is now expired. Recent 311 calls from 2023-2024 primarily relate to external maintenance issues such as sidewalk defects, garbage removal, and parking violations, which were typically resolved through city intervention. Notably, there was a tenant buyout in May 2016 for two tenants totaling $12,780, and the property has undergone various system upgrades including electrical service improvements to 150A in 2010, new furnace installation in 2017, and multiple bathroom and kitchen remodeling projects over the years.

How 1367-1369 16Th Ave's risk score is calculated

We trained a model on 7 years of SF DBI inspection data — notice of violation filings, complaint history, and owner track records. It estimates the probability that DBI inspectors will issue a Notice of Violation at this address in the next 12 months. Lower % = safer.

What the score means for you

Grade A–B — Low risk

DBI rarely finds violations here. Strong maintenance history and a clean complaint record.

Grade C — Moderate risk

Some past violations or complaints on record. Worth asking the landlord about any open issues before signing.

Grade D–F — High risk

Elevated violation and complaint history. DBI has found issues here before and is statistically likely to again.
